What is e-learning?
Learning with the help of technology is called e-learning. Teaching, training and information delievery.
Learning over the net offers the convenience of learning at anytime and from anywhere in the world. The concept of e-learning is a transformation of internet learning into web based learning, which became Online Learning and finally e-learning.
Successful e-learning requires understanding learner needs, paying attention to research-based learner-centered design principles, and building an electronic environment that provides timely feedback, rich information, meaningful conversations, and learning-by-doing.
The main barriers to e-learning amongst the organisations interviewed were technology problems, lack of time for training, underestimation of resources required and resistance of staff to engage in e-learning as well as a negative image of e-learning, often created by suppliers.
Other learning barriers in our education systems are poor facilities, poor training, lack of commintment to both parties, i.e teachers and learners.
